Regular Season Round 14: KCCA Leopards - Javon Phenoms 77-56
Date: July 29, 2018
The game between fourth ranked KCC Leopards (10-3) and 9th ranked Javon Ladies (2-11) in ended with biggest points difference. KCC Leopards outscored guests from 77-56. KCC Leopards dominated down low during the game scoring 58 of its points in the paint compared to Javon Ladies' 34. KCC Leopards forced 19 Javon Ladies turnovers. The best player for the winners was Christine Akinyi who scored 15 points and 6 rebounds. Center Jacky Basemera (-91) chipped in 13 points and 7 rebounds. Four KCC Leopards players scored in double figures. Center Ruth Atuheirwe produced 11 points and guard Sandra Assimwe (-95) added 12 points respectively for the guests. The winner was already known earlier in the game, so both coaches allowed to play the bench players saving starting five for next games. KCC Leopards maintains fourth position with 10-3 record. Javon Ladies lost fourth consecutive game. They keep the ninth place with 11 games lost.
